J. Demtschuk is a scholar working on Organic Chemistry, Inorganic Chemistry and Materials Chemistry. According to data from OpenAlex, J. Demtschuk has authored 22 papers receiving a total of 572 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Organic Chemistry, 17 papers in Inorganic Chemistry and 3 papers in Materials Chemistry. Recurrent topics in J. Demtschuk's work include Organometallic Complex Synthesis and Catalysis (19 papers), Synthesis and characterization of novel inorganic/organometallic compounds (14 papers) and Coordination Chemistry and Organometallics (8 papers). J. Demtschuk is often cited by papers focused on Organometallic Complex Synthesis and Catalysis (19 papers), Synthesis and characterization of novel inorganic/organometallic compounds (14 papers) and Coordination Chemistry and Organometallics (8 papers). J. Demtschuk collaborates with scholars based in Germany, United States and Israel. J. Demtschuk's co-authors include Herbert Schumann, Gary A. Molander, E.C.E. Rosenthal, S.H. Muhle, Roman Weimann, J. Gottfriedsen, Jörn Winterfeld, M. Glanz, Sebastian Dechert and Igor L. Fedushkin and has published in prestigious journals such as Chemical Communications, Organometallics and Journal of Organometallic Chemistry.
